Output 84388cb777680339867eb6ddc62b10a805b08f49fbd9cbdcd569150c47c0573b:1

value
5939456
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16b93254b8afcd9d933b68276775a2ce5666c218 OP_EQUALVERIFY OP_CHECKSIG
address
1359iuYk2FRgEKdTxtp9mYNjP4f9XWrS8P
transaction
84388cb777680339867eb6ddc62b10a805b08f49fbd9cbdcd569150c47c0573b
confirmations
409084
spent
true